Consumer Markets Team:
| • | | In support of government social distancing recommendations and to limit gatherings of people, we had already announced the temporary closure of indoor mall stores. |
| • | | Now, we arefurther reducing the number of company-owned retail stores we have open. Starting tomorrow March 17th, we will close about 80% of our store locations, leaving a critical mass of 20% of stores open to provide important service to customers. |
| • | | The closed stores will remain closed until at least March 31st, and further communications will follow regarding our reopening schedule. |
| • | | I want you to know that we take our responsibility to each other very seriously. Despite these closures and distancing measures, we are implementing an approach for our hourly Retail employees, who are on the frontlines serving our customers, to maintain their target income even during these initial closures this month. |
| • | | Those remaining 20% of stores are distributed across the country and designed to be within a30-minute drive for most customers in each market. They will operate on reduced schedules and only stay open for seven hours each day – from 10 am to 6 pm local time for most stores. |
| • | | We will staff these remaining stores ONLY with workers who are willing to come in and support our customers. This is part of how we selected this store count, taking both employee and community obligations into account. No employee will be “REQUIRED” to work in our stores over the next two weeks.
